Hotel 1898 is fantastic on La Rambla for about $300.00 a night. Almost across the street in the Hotel Continental at about 175.00 a night, also a great choice. Have stayed at 1898 several times and it is unbelievably peaceful for being in the middle of such hustle bustle.

We’ve stayed in hotel Arc La Rambla which is lower end of Las Ramblas which is an easy walk to the local port bus stop. We booked a room overlooking Las Ramblas. We’ve also stayed in The Jazz hotel which is off Las Ramblas. We walked to the underground/metro and took it, I think 2 stops, to lower end of Las Ramblas and again walked to the local port bus stop. Both very nice hotels.

 

From the airport you can board the Aerobus A1 or A2 depending on which terminal, which drops you off at the terminus/terminal on Placya de Catalunya for €5.90 single or €10.20 which is valid for 15 days. Cheap and quick transport.
